Karan Singh Grover is not bothered by Hrithik Roshan getting more attention in 'Fighter': 'I mean.. Hrithik is Hrithik'
Karan Singh Grover recently spoke about Hrithik Roshan getting more attention in Fighter and said he 'doesn't fear it'

Siddharth Anand's directorial, the aerial-action thriller film Fighter recently hit theatres in January 2024. Featuring actors Hrithik Roshan, Deepika Padukone, and Anil Kapoor in the lead roles, Fighter also has actors like Karan Singh Grover and Akshay Oberoi in significant roles. Notably, the film which marks Karan Singh Grover's major return to the big screen after a long time got him the much-needed appreciation for his performance as Squadron Leader Sartaj ‘Taj’ Gill from the Air Dragons unit. Released on 25 January, Fighter has been doing a considerable performance at the box office. While Hrithik Roshan and Deepika Padukone as lead characters manage to steal the attention, it seems like Karan Singh Grover isn't much worried about getting overshadowed. According to a News18 report, Karan mentioned that he does not feel afraid of acting alongside Hrithik Roshan, and the latter getting more attention.Karan Singh Grover on Hrithik Roshan getting more attention "He (Hrithik) has worked hard to be what he is now. He gets attention sometimes even when he does not want it. He gets attention from all of us. It's not like there's a fear because that is a different point of view, a different way of thinking, which we don't have," the actor told PTI.Mentioning how the director molded the characters and helped create a web that holds the emotion and love for the country, Karan continued, "The Air Force is about a whole bunch of brave people, it’s not about one person. So, it never occurred that he would get the attention. Amazingly, everyone feels I played it well, people cried for my character. That’s like the truest form of love. Every actor or performer has a dream to touch people’s hearts through the characters they play, and that has happened to me. It’s beautiful and amazing. I’m lucky to be a part of this film and to be given this role to play."Fighter crosses 300-crore markFighter features actor Hrithik Roshan in the role of Squadron Leader Shamsher Pathania aka Patty and Deepika Padukone in the role of Squadron Leader Minal Rathore aka Mini.According to Sacnilk, the film has so far collected Rs 198.1 crore in India and has inched over Rs 300 crore globally.
